KEY DUTIES
- Design and execute automated lead generation campaigns using Salesforce, LinkedIn Campaign Manager, and email automation tools to drive direct pipeline growth.
- Collaborate with the Sales team to define and manage the end-to-end lead process, including NDAs, provision of tailored collateral, and booking qualified sales meetings.
- Develop and tailor messaging that addresses time theft, payroll error, and fraud(e.g. “buddy punching”), highlighting the ROI of biometric time clocks and the compliance advantages of our solution.
- Develop and execute marketing strategies aimed at end-user acquisition and engagement.
- Plan and manage events such as exhibitions and customer workshops, from concept to delivery.
- Create high-impact marketing content that resonates with HR, operations, and IT professionals at organisations using Oracle, SAP, and Workday HCM systems, including whitepapers, webinars, ROI calculators, case studies, and landing pages.
- Manage and grow our direct communication channels, including website,email newsletters, and social media.
- Design and implement lead nurturing programs to guide prospects through the customer journey.
- Collaborate with the Sales team to support customer-focused initiatives and ensure marketing aligns with sales goals.
- Measure, report, and optimise marketing performance to continuously improve ROI.
